Practice yoga to be more present for your life.

The postures are more than shapes we create on the mat. They invite us into awareness, steadiness, and patience through connection with the breath. These are qualities we can carry with us into the rest of our lives.

Presence changes the way we navigate our human experience. It helps soften the noise, steadies the mind, and allows us to meet life with a little more ease and intention.

“I'd like to suggest that you, individually, seriously consider relaxing and cultivating the skills to meet what arises as it arises without this compulsive need to have everything all planned out. The future is highly unstable, unknown, and both mercurial and in fact not here yet, so why try to have it all figured out? Develop skillful means, lightness of movement, creative ways of dealing with unexpected happenstances. You may well need such abilities, such a capacity. So you'll have to dive in and move with Faith and Devotion, and a willingness to adjust to the situation as it presents itself. I know you can do it. The question is will you?” -Lee Lozowick

Have you ever wondered, what is actually happening to you during a sound bath?!

It's a valid wonder. Your body isn’t just hearing sound. It is receiving vibration.

Sound moves through space and meets your anatomy.

You're mostly water and water conducts vibration extremely well. It isn’t just vibes. It is physics interacting with your biology. Steady frequencies can shift brainwaves from busy beta states into alpha + theta. The same states linked to meditation, creativity, emotional processing, and early sleep cycles.

This is why time feels strange. Your brain is literally operating differently. Your nervous system responds before your thoughts do. Steady frequencies communicate with and support the vagus nerve, which invites the body to shift from bracing + alertness into regulation + restoration.

Heart rate slows.
Breath deepens.
Body softens.

It's not about believing in anything. Your physiology responded to frequency.

Entrainment occurs. The body synchronizes to external rhythm. Just like you tap your foot to music, your internal systems organize around steady input.

This is why you can’t always explain what happened afterward. Because the shift happened in the body first. Your mind catches up later.

Sound healing isn’t about believing. It is about resonance. Entrainment. Nervous system regulation.
